Kent Buckles – Invesmart Inc

KENT BUCKLES is the President and Chief Executive Officer of Invesmart, Inc. With over 20 years of experience in the retirement services field, he has served in a variety of capacities enabling him to effectively lead the Invesmart team. His background includes strong operational and financial experience combined with a keenly diverse understanding of the retirement financial industry. In 1988, Mr. Buckles joined Howard Johnson & Company, a benefits consulting and administration firm. Following a successful period of leading the operations and benefits consulting practice, he was promoted to President and Chief Operating Officer. He additionally served on the Board of Directors. The Howard Johnson firm was purchased by Merrill Lynch in 1998. At that time, he was asked to continue to serve as President and CEO. Prior to this position, Mr. Buckles served as a Technical Sales Associate for seven years at Northwestern Mutual Life Insurance Company and was an Attorney for the group pension division at Massachusetts Mutual Life Insurance. Mr. Buckles began his career at Hardwick & Conrad in Seattle, Washington, as an Attorney specializing in benefits, securities and employment law. He has earned several degrees from the University of Washington, Seattle University and Boston University. Profile
